(even multiple shaped grinding wheel can be used ).small torque peak in the beginning is the break away torque. After that, the speed is ramped up slowly while the torque is increasing with the rotating angle of the mill. At an angle of approx 30°, the material starts to cascade (first main torque peak is approx. 94% of rated torque, second and maximum torque peak is approx. 113% of rated torque).

This study illustrated that Kicks law was applicable in the crushing range (above 1 cm in diameter) . Bond's theory was more suited to the particle size ranges involved in conventional ball and rod mill grinding (5 to 250 mm). Rittinger's law showed more _app1icability to the fine

Milling. The grinding of solid samples is essential to ensure precise analysis. It is important that the grinding leads to the homogeneity and desired fineness of the sample. The type of mill to be used depends on the properties of the substance and the quantity of the sample. From the survey taken before thesis base papers it is observed that low torque is good for milling and high torque is good for drilling.The operating principle of the ball mill consists of following steps. In a continuously operating ball mill, feed material fed through the central hole one of the caps into the drum and moves therealong, being exposed by grinding media. The material grinding occurs during impact falling grinding balls and abrasion the particles between the balls. Then, discharge of ground material …
